mysql默认的最大连接数是100,但是最近服务器老是报MySQL 1040:too many connections的错误,看来需要增加最大连接数了。 修改你的/etc/my.cnf文件,在[mysqld]一节中增加下面一行 set-variable=max_connections=500 保存,退出。重启你的MySQL。 其实你可以增加下面这个变量: set-variable=wait_timeout=200 它表示200秒后将关闭空闲(IDLE)的连接,但是对正在工作的连接不影响。
mysql默认的最大连接数是100,但是最近服务器老是报MySQL 1040:too many connections的错误,看来需要增加最大连接数了。 修改你的/etc/my.cnf文件,在[mysqld]一节中增加下面一行 set-variable=max_connections=500 保存,退出。重启你的MySQL。 其实你可以增加下面这个变量: set-variable=wait_timeout=200 它表示200秒后将关闭空闲(IDLE)的连接,但是对正在工作的连接不影响。